March 15 promises to be a landmark for Filipino music as Fusion: The Philippine Music Festival tunes up the volume for its epic 10th anniversary at the CCP Concert Grounds, Pasay City. The New Channel (TNC) is signed up to support this movement to spotlight OPM as one of the official media partners.

Known as the pioneering music festival that unites artists across genres, generations, and managements, Fusion is the ultimate stage for celebrating the vibrant Original Pilipino Music (OPM).

Isang Dekadang Musika (IDM)

Under the visionary direction of  Dir. Paul Basinillo, Fusion promises a holistic experience that celebrates a decade of everything we love about Original Pinoy Music (OPM). While music remains at its core, Fusion is designed to be a total entertainment showcase.

“Fusion bridges the rich tapestry of our country’s music—from the nostalgic anthems of Barbie Almalbis and The Itchyworms, the heartfelt melodies of December Avenue, the hopeful tunes of Ben&Ben and Maki, to the fresh and dynamic energy of newer genres like P-Pop. It’s truly a diverse celebration—‘Isang Dekadang Musika, nagsasama-sama sa isang bandera,’” shared Director Paul Basinillo.

Fusion has featured the biggest names in the Philippine music scene since 2015 — uniting iconic and emerging artists from established and evolving genres that shape the country’s musical landscape.

“Fusion was born out of a desire to reignite Filipinos’ love for OPM by creating a festival that transcends musical styles, generations, and artist groups,” said Gladys Rondina-Basinillo, Head and Founder of Fusion also the Chief Experience Officer of PraXis Experiential, owner and main producer of Fusion concerts and TNC’s partner in staging and managing Karaoke WorldChampionships (KWC) Philippines. “Concerts were often exclusive to specific artists or genres. We wanted to break barriers and bring everyone to ‘Play as One’ added Rondina-Basinillo.

Fusion is also committed to championing OPM nationwide — bringing the OPM experience to regions across the country. In 2025, expect Fusion in different key cities starting with Iloilo, Davao, La Union, and most recently Cebu—where it drew a 15,000-strong crowd.

Expectedly, KWC artists will perform at the Fusion Manila and the regional legs, with its own headliner and KWC PH main artist, Jan Francis. The event will be timely as Jan Francis is set to release two original songs this quarter one. Other KWC PH artists who will perform on stage are Al Lipaopao, MJ Dizon, Nica Jañola and Jovie Loon.
